On average across the year,
yes, California, United States is hotter than
Layton, Utah
.
California, United States has an average temperature of 18°C/64°F and Layton, Utah has an average temperature of 13°C/55°F.
California, United States's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F, which is not hotter than Layton, Utah's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 35°C/95°F).
On average across the year, no, California, United States is not colder than Layton, Utah . California, United States has an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F and Layton, Utah has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F.
On average across the year,
no, California, United States has less rain than
Layton, Utah. California, United States has an average annual rainfall of 261mm and Layton, Utah has an average annual rainfall of 413mm.
California, United States's wettest month is December, with an average monthly rainfall of 56mm, which is drier than Layton, Utah's wettest month (April, with an average monthly rainfall of 62mm).
